Fireproof electric enclosures are outputs that are used in protecting an electrical product from explosion in a certain environment. These industrial goods are created to have the same features in the output while meeting safety standards.

Fireproof electric enclosures do not guarantee prevention from fire around the device though. What they actually do is prevent fire from spreading all over the equipment. You may appreciate this product by way of looking at its design and the standards set for producing one.

Basic fireproof electric enclosure designs

Each business depending upon fireproof electric enclosure may actually ask for a more specified output. This is due to the fact that each business has its own need for the tool. However, behind this specification are basic design features to follow.

Cables and connectors are indirectly accessible to the enclosure. Rubber and other flammable materials are not used in the process especially when sealing of joints is concerned. Machining and installation of the enclosure is made in such a way that a standard minimum distance is followed between the inner and external surfaces of the enclosure. Fasteners are also sealed even if they have already secured the output.

But fireproof electric enclosure will not be completed unless careful testing is made. This is to assure that the real essence of making a fireproof product is met. The usual tests done gear at the detection of the maximum pressure and non-combustible abilities of the product.

Standards set for fireproof electric enclosures

The standards set for a fireproof enclosure is crucial in assessing whether it passes the qualities the industry requires. Such a product should be constructed in such a manner that it possesses integrity. Structural integrity means that the industrial product should be dependable at all times and remains tamper-proof as well. Next, repair and installation of the product should only be placed in the hands of certified professionals. These persons should have the appropriate training and skills when it comes to manufacturing this product.

Some safety protocols should also be complied with when manufacturing fireproof electric enclosures. Cables used to complete the entire output should also be determined in such a way that they prove of lessening ignition or combustion risks. In other countries where additional standards are set, terminal enclosures are important in completing the fireproof capabilities of the output.
